LASIK surgery has actually ended up being common enough that a lot of people have actually not only become aware of it; many people know somebody who has had a LASIK surgery treatment carried out. In spite of its growing acceptance, 3 are not a lot of people outside the medical occupation who understand what LASIK surgical treatment is.

LASIK surgery has typically been promoted as an immediate fix for eye flaws. While it is a very quick procedure, usually taking less than a minute for each eye, LASIK surgical treatment can in some cases require half an hour to appropriately correct the flaws in an eye. As with all medical treatments, the length of LASIK surgery will depend upon the visual issue being treated and the range of LASIK surgical treatment being done.

LASIK Surgical Treatment Is Still Surgery

Perhaps since of the short period of many LASIK surgical treatment, some people tend to relate to LASIK surgery as a small medical treatment, like having stitches eliminated. That is a very misdirected perception; LASIK surgical treatment is real surgical treatment, and it is being done on your eyes. You probably worth your eyes significantly, and if you are thinking about any sort of optical procedure will be offering it a long hard appearance.

What does LASIK surgery actually do?

The cornea of your eye, although it is only half a millimeter thick, has 5 distinct layers. They are, from the outdoors in, the epithelium; Bowman' membrane; the stroma; Descernet's membrane; and the endothelium. LASIK surgery will clean up the cornea, which is accountable for light refraction. Poor light refraction leads to poor vision.

LASIK surgical treatment cleans the cornea by cutting into its various layers. The overwhelming bulk of LASIK procedures will cut no much deeper than the stroma; but the type of LASIK surgical treatment suitable for you, and the depth of the incision, will depend upon the nature of your corneal defects

Gradually, additional tissue will build up in or beneath the cornea. This extra tissue might be referred to as anything from wrinkles, fissures.and bump to, just, thickening of tissue. The presence of this tissue, whatever its name, will change the shape of the cornea, restraining its ability to refract light. However you experience the extra tissue as near or far sightedness, or astigmatism. LASIK surgery is developed to "ablate," or tidy, the extra tissue from the cornea, allowing it to go back to its natural healthy state.

Everybody who has near or farsightedness read more understands what it suggests. Not lots of people can precisely explain astigmatism. Astigmatisms likewise affect the corneal light refraction, but they trigger visuals symptoms like starbursts, haloes, reduced night vision, and ghost images.

During LASIK surgical treatment the doctor will concentrate on the area of the cornea which needs ablating, and vaporize the additional tissue with a laser, broad beam lasers are preferred for the treatment due to the fact that they can apply a strong beam over a location of between 6 and eight millimeters, and can be utilized really near to corneal tissue.

It's A Medical Treatment, Not A Miracle

The whole point of LASIK surgery is to return the cornea to as near to a regular shape as possible, improving its light refraction and for that reason, your vision. Although LASIK surgery is definitely [ http://www.2020lasikeyesurgery.com/Articles/Lasik_Vision_Institute.php] efficient in producing what seem to be immediate treatments, bordering on the amazing, it is likewise capable of triggering complications, and not totally finishing the job.

Those past the age of forty who undergo LASIK surgical treatment may still find that they need spectacles for reading. If you are considering LASIK surgery as the option for your bad eyesight, make sure to do your research and get a strong understanding of what it entails prior to devoting to a procedure.
